While you could go left on the Timberline Trail to reach McNeil Point (which would save about 0.6 mile), a much more scenic option is to go straight on the other leg of the Timberline Trail for a spectacular traverse around Bald Mountain. The trail begins in an old-growth forest consisting predominantly of noble fir and western hemlock over a bear grass and black huckleberry understory. In about 0.1 miles, the main trail reaches a seasonal stream coming down an alpine valley. From here, a faint path goes down a ridge to the left; a little before the saddle, the route leaves the ridge and joins the McNeil Point Trail.
